The mesh size in silk screening refers to the number of threads per inch in the screen fabric. This measurement directly impacts the amount of ink that can pass through the screen, as well as the level of detail that can be achieved in the final print. Generally, a higher mesh count indicates a finer screen with smaller openings, while a lower mesh count has larger openings suitable for thicker inks.

Selecting the appropriate mesh size is crucial for achieving desired results in different projects. For example, a mesh size of 110-160 is often recommended for t-shirt printing, where a good balance between ink coverage and detail is required. Conversely, for detailed graphic designs or fine lines, a mesh size of 200 or higher may be needed to ensure precision and clarity in the printed image.

Choosing Mesh Size for Various Inks

The type of ink used in silk screening also influences the choice of mesh size. Water-based inks tend to be thinner and require a finer mesh to maintain crisp details, typically around 200-305 mesh. On the other hand, plastisol inks are thicker and can work well with lower mesh counts, such as 110-160 mesh, as they need more room to pass through the screen without clogging.

Additionally, specialty inks like metallics or glitter inks, which have larger particles, usually perform better with lower mesh sizes. A mesh count of 80-130 is often ideal for these inks, allowing them to flow freely while still providing an impactful finish on the final product.

The type of substrate being printed on also dictates the appropriate mesh size. For fabrics like cotton or polyester, a medium mesh size (around 110-160) is generally effective for most applications. However, when printing on more delicate materials or surfaces, such as paper or vinyl, a finer mesh (200+) may be necessary to prevent excessive ink buildup and to achieve finer details.

Moreover, when working with textured surfaces or unusual substrates, adjustments to mesh size might be required. For instance, a lower mesh count may help accommodate the uneven texture, providing better ink transfer and adherence. Ultimately, understanding the interplay between mesh size, ink type, and material will ensure optimal results in any silk screen project.
